Output 2c8390341c268a341b6018e2fd9201538ea8e393faa9e8927a3ed36e8a665663:79

value
1226546
script pubkey
OP_0 OP_PUSHBYTES_20 89766f24b011752ed53313481586f07f8da6babf
address
bc1q39mx7f9sz96ja4fnzdyptphs07x6dw4lke4evy
transaction
2c8390341c268a341b6018e2fd9201538ea8e393faa9e8927a3ed36e8a665663
spent
true